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Diff of /sml/trunk/compiler/core.cm
ViewVC logotype

Diff of /sml/trunk/compiler/core.cm

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1173, Sat Mar 23 04:18:51 2002 UTC revision 1486, Tue May 11 17:04:01 2004 UTC
# Line 30  Line 30 
30          structure CPSRegions          structure CPSRegions
31          structure SMLGCType          structure SMLGCType
32    
33            structure Typecheck
34    
35          (* To be able to separate machine-dependent parts of viscomp-lib.cm          (* To be able to separate machine-dependent parts of viscomp-lib.cm
36           * from machine-independent parts, we must also export the           * from machine-independent parts, we must also export the
37           * the following things.... *)           * the following things.... *)
# Line 71  Line 73 
73          structure CoreSym          structure CoreSym
74          structure FLINT          structure FLINT
75    
76            structure Types
77            structure EntityEnv
78            structure Modules
79            structure Stamps
80            structure Bindings
81            structure TypesUtil
82            structure VarCon
83            structure ModuleUtil
84            structure II
85            structure BasicTypes
86            structure PPType
87            structure Access
88            structure Unify
89    
90          (* corresponding signatures *)          (* corresponding signatures *)
91          signature CONTROL          signature CONTROL
92          signature SYMENV          signature SYMENV
# Line 81  Line 97 
97          signature PICKMOD          signature PICKMOD
98          signature UNPICKMOD          signature UNPICKMOD
99          signature FLINT          signature FLINT
100    
101            signature TYPES
102            signature ENTITY_ENV
103            signature MODULES
104            signature STAMPS
105            signature BINDINGS
106            signature TYPESUTIL
107            signature VARCON
108            signature MODULEUTIL
109            signature BASICTYPES
110            signature PPTYPE
111            signature ACCESS
112            signature UNIFY
113  is  is
114    
115  TopLevel/environ/environ.sig  TopLevel/environ/environ.sig
# Line 157  Line 186 
186  FLINT/cpsopt/expandNEW.sml  FLINT/cpsopt/expandNEW.sml
187  FLINT/cpsopt/flatten.sml  FLINT/cpsopt/flatten.sml
188  FLINT/cpsopt/uncurry.sml  FLINT/cpsopt/uncurry.sml
189    FLINT/cpsopt/infcnv.sml
190  FLINT/flint/chkflint.sml  FLINT/flint/chkflint.sml
191  FLINT/flint/flint.sig  FLINT/flint/flint.sig
192  FLINT/flint/flint.sml  FLINT/flint/flint.sml
# Line 221  Line 251 
251  CodeGen/cpscompile/argPassing.sml  CodeGen/cpscompile/argPassing.sml
252  CodeGen/cpscompile/cluster.sml  CodeGen/cpscompile/cluster.sml
253  CodeGen/cpscompile/cps-aliasing.sml  CodeGen/cpscompile/cps-aliasing.sml
254    CodeGen/cpscompile/cps-c-calls.sml
255  CodeGen/cpscompile/cpsBranchProb.sml  CodeGen/cpscompile/cpsBranchProb.sml
256  CodeGen/cpscompile/cpsRegions.sig  CodeGen/cpscompile/cpsRegions.sig
257  CodeGen/cpscompile/cpsRegions.sml  CodeGen/cpscompile/cpsRegions.sml
# Line 263  Line 294 
294  MiscUtil/print/pptable.sml  MiscUtil/print/pptable.sml
295    
296  MiscUtil/util/feedback.sml  MiscUtil/util/feedback.sml
297  MiscUtil/util/literal-to-num.sml  MiscUtil/util/literal-to-num.sml    (* uses CoreIntInf functionality *)
298    
299  (* Libraries that are part of the visible compiler framework. *)  (* Libraries that are part of the visible compiler framework. *)
300  $smlnj/viscomp/basics.cm  $smlnj/viscomp/basics.cm
# Line 285  Line 316 
316  $/smlnj-lib.cm  $/smlnj-lib.cm
317  $/controls-lib.cm  $/controls-lib.cm
318  $/pickle-lib.cm  $/pickle-lib.cm
319    
320    $smlnj/init/init.cmi : cm          (* to gain access at CoreIntInf *)

Legend:
Removed from v.1173  
changed lines
  Added in v.1486

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0